4,295,007,450 (four billion two hundred ninety-five million seven thousand four hundred fifty) is an even 10-digit number. It is a composite number with 96 divisors, and factors as 2 × 3³ × 5² × 191 × 16,657. Its proper divisors sum to 7,602,802,470,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x100009CDA.
